微信聊天记录全量迁移指南:Windows双机无损转移实战手册
每次更换电脑时,最让人头疼的莫过于微信聊天记录的迁移问题。那些重要的文件传输记录、客户沟通细节、亲友间的珍贵对话,一旦丢失就可能造成无法挽回的损失。不同于手机端的云端同步,PC版微信的聊天记录默认只存储在本地,这让很多用户在更换电脑时手足无措。本文将彻底解决这个痛点,通过最稳妥的压缩包迁移方案,确保你的每一条文字、每一张图片、每一个文件都能完整无损地转移到新电脑上。
1. 迁移前的关键准备工作
1.1 定位微信数据存储位置
微信在Windows系统中的数据存储遵循一个明确的路径规则,但很多用户容易混淆几个关键目录:
- WeChat安装目录:通常位于
D:\Program Files (x86)\Tencent\WeChat,这里存放的是微信程序本身 - WeChat Files数据目录:默认生成在
我的文档下,路径为C:\Users\[用户名]\Documents\WeChat Files - 自定义存储路径:部分用户可能修改过存储位置,可通过微信设置→通用设置→文件管理中查看
重要提示:迁移时需要操作的是WeChat Files目录,而非微信安装目录。这两个路径经常被用户混淆,导致迁移失败。
1.2 了解核心数据文件夹结构
进入WeChat Files后,你会看到以微信ID命名的文件夹,里面包含以下关键子目录:
| 文件夹名称 | 存储内容 | 是否可删除 | 迁移必要性 |
|---|---|---|---|
| Msg | 所有文字消息和语音记录 | 不可删除 | 必须迁移 |
| FileStorage | 图片、视频、文件等附件 | 可删除 | 建议迁移 |
| Config | 微信配置信息 | 不可删除 | 非必要 |
| Backup | 手动备份文件 | 可删除 | 按需迁移 |
特别注意:Msg文件夹中的Multi子目录存储群聊记录,Sns存储朋友圈相关数据,这些都是需要完整保留的核心数据。
2. 旧电脑数据打包全流程
2.1 安全退出微信并锁定文件
在开始操作前,必须确保:
- 完全退出微信客户端(不仅仅是关闭窗口)
- 检查任务管理器,确认
WeChat.exe进程已结束 - 暂时关闭杀毒软件,避免其对压缩过程造成干扰
提示:微信运行时会对数据文件进行锁定,直接压缩可能导致文件损坏或遗漏重要数据。
2.2 选择正确的压缩方式
推荐使用WinRAR或7-Zip进行压缩,参数设置如下:
# 使用7-Zip命令行示例(管理员权限运行) 7z a -tzip -mx=9 -mmt=12 "WeChat_Backup.zip" "C:\Users\YourName\Documents\WeChat Files\YourWeChatID"关键参数说明:
-mx=9:最大压缩率,减少传输文件体积-mmt=12:启用多线程加速,充分利用CPU核心-tzip:使用ZIP格式,兼容性最佳
替代方案:如果使用图形界面,务必勾选"存储完整路径信息"和"创建固实压缩包"选项。
3. 新电脑环境部署与数据恢复
3.1 新机微信安装注意事项
在新电脑上安装微信时,有几个关键决策点:
- 安装路径选择:建议保持默认,除非有特殊需求
- 首次登录策略:
- 先不要登录微信账号
- 安装完成后立即退出微信程序
- 确保没有生成新的
WeChat Files目录
3.2 数据还原的精确操作步骤
- 将压缩包复制到新电脑的临时目录(如桌面)
- 使用管理员权限解压到目标位置:
# PowerShell解压命令示例 Expand-Archive -Path "C:\Users\YourName\Desktop\WeChat_Backup.zip" -DestinationPath "C:\Users\YourName\Documents\WeChat Files" - 权限修复(避免访问问题):
icacls "C:\Users\YourName\Documents\WeChat Files" /reset /T /C
关键检查点:
- 解压后确认文件夹结构完整
- 检查
Msg目录中.db文件的大小与源文件一致 - 确保微信ID文件夹的命名与原来完全相同
4. 登录验证与同步策略
4.1 首次登录的关键操作
- 双击打开微信客户端
- 在手机微信上确认登录时,务必勾选"同步最近消息"
- 登录后立即进入设置→通用设置,确认文件管理路径正确
- 强制刷新数据缓存:
# 关闭微信后执行 del /f /q "%USERPROFILE%\Documents\WeChat Files\All Users\config\config.data"
4.2 数据完整性验证方法
为确保所有数据迁移成功,建议进行以下检查:
- 文字消息验证:查找历史群聊和私聊记录,确认时间线连续
- 文件附件验证:打开几个不同类型的文件(PDF、Word、Excel等)
- 图片视频验证:检查不同时期的图片和视频能否正常显示
- 搜索功能测试:使用关键词搜索历史消息,确认索引完整
常见问题处理:如果发现部分图片显示为灰色,尝试以下命令重建索引:
cd /d "%USERPROFILE%\Documents\WeChat Files\YourWeChatID\Msg" del /f /q *.idx5. 高级技巧与长期维护方案
5.1 自动化备份脚本实现
创建定期备份脚本wechat_backup.bat:
@echo off set WECHAT_ID=your_wechat_id set BACKUP_DIR=D:\WeChat_Backups set "TS=%date:~0,4%%date:~5,2%%date:~8,2%_%time:~0,2%%time:~3,2%" taskkill /f /im wechat.exe 7z a -tzip -mx=5 "%BACKUP_DIR%\%WECHAT_ID%_%TS%.zip" "%USERPROFILE%\Documents\WeChat Files\%WECHAT_ID%" start "" "C:\Program Files (x86)\Tencent\WeChat\WeChat.exe"5.2 多设备同步管理策略
对于需要在多台电脑上使用微信的专业人士,建议:
- 主从设备策略:指定一台主电脑保存完整数据,其他设备定期从主设备同步
- 差异化存储:将
FileStorage中的大文件单独存储在外置硬盘 - 版本控制:使用Git或SVN对
Msg目录进行版本管理(需先退出微信)
性能优化技巧:定期清理FileStorage\Cache目录中的临时文件,可显著提升微信运行速度:
# 每月自动清理 Remove-Item -Path "$env:USERPROFILE\Documents\WeChat Files\*\FileStorage\Cache\*" -Recurse -Force